How to Create a WhatsApp Chatbot for Customer Service

WhatsApp Chatbot: Learn to enhance customer service with Chat Inc.'s guide, featuring resources on WhatsApp API. Start building your chatbot today!
March 1, 2025

WhatsApp is one of the most popular messaging apps in the world, with over 2 billion active users. It's a great platform for businesses to connect with their customers and provide excellent customer service.

One way to improve customer service on WhatsApp is to create a chatbot. Chatbots are automated programs that can answer customer questions, provide support, and even sell products.

If you're thinking about creating a chatbot for WhatsApp, here is a step-by-step guide:

1. Define your goals.

What do you want your chatbot to achieve? Do you want it to answer customer questions, provide support, or sell products? Once you know your goals, you can start to design your chatbot accordingly.

2. Choose a chatbot platform.

There are a number of different chatbot platforms available, so it's important to choose one that's right for your needs. Some platforms are more complex and require coding knowledge, while others are more user-friendly and can be used by anyone.

When choosing a chatbot platform, consider the following factors:

  • Features: What features are important to you? Do you need a platform that supports multiple languages? Can the platform integrate with your CRM system?
  • Ease of use: How easy is the platform to use? If you don't have any coding knowledge, you'll want to choose a platform that is user-friendly and doesn't require coding.
  • Pricing: Chatbot platforms can vary in price. Choose a platform that fits your budget.

3. Design your chatbot's conversation flow.

This is the sequence of steps that your chatbot will follow when interacting with users. It's important to design a conversation flow that is clear, concise, and easy to follow.

When designing your chatbot's conversation flow, consider the following tips:

  • Start with a welcome message that introduces your chatbot and explains what it can do.
  • Give users clear instructions on how to interact with your chatbot.
  • Use buttons and other visual elements to make it easier for users to navigate through your conversation flow.
  • Offer an option for users to speak to a human agent if they need further assistance.

4. Write natural language responses.

Your chatbot's responses should sound natural and human-like. Avoid using jargon or technical language that users may not understand.

When writing natural language responses, consider the following tips:

  • Use simple and easy-to-understand language.
  • Avoid using too much text in your responses. Break up your responses into shorter chunks of text.
  • Use contractions and colloquialisms to make your responses sound more natural.
  • Proofread your responses carefully before you publish them.

5. Test your chatbot thoroughly.

Before you launch your chatbot, be sure to test it thoroughly to make sure that it's working properly. You should also test it with different types of users to get feedback.

When testing your chatbot, consider the following tips:

  • Test your chatbot with a variety of different questions and requests.
  • Test your chatbot with different types of users, such as new users, returning users, and users who are not familiar with chatbots.
  • Pay attention to the feedback that you receive from users and make adjustments to your chatbot as needed.

6. Monitor your chatbot's performance.

Once you've launched your chatbot, it's important to monitor its performance and make adjustments as needed. You should also collect feedback from users so that you can improve your chatbot over time.

When monitoring your chatbot's performance, consider the following tips:

  • Track the number of users who interact with your chatbot.
  • Track the types of questions and requests that users are making.
  • Track the average time it takes your chatbot to respond to users.
  • Collect feedback from users and use it to improve your chatbot.

Conclusion

Chatbots are a powerful tool that can be used to improve customer service in a number of ways. They can answer customer questions, provide support, and even sell products. If you are interested in creating a chatbot to improve customer service, be sure to follow the tips outlined in this article.

Here are some additional tips to keep in mind:

  • Make sure your chatbot is easy to use and navigate.
  • Use natural language in your chatbot's responses.
  • Test your chatbot thoroughly before launching it.
  • Monitor your chatbot's performance and make adjustments as needed.

By following these tips, you can create a chatbot that will help you to improve customer service and grow your business.